wuzf ca0e495ab4 fix(deploy): make KV detection env-aware to prevent misreporting
Step 2.5 in deploy.js was env-blind, so 'npm run deploy:dev' falsely
reported reusing the production KV while wrangler silently fell back to
the env binding. Combined with [env.development] inheriting top-level
routes, dev deploys could also hijack the production custom domain.
Make extractWorkerName / injectKvNamespaceId / findExistingKvId accept
an envName parameter, and preserve [env.development].routes across
Sync Upstream merges so 'routes = []' overrides survive upgrades.

#!/usr/bin/env node
/**
* 自动化部署脚本
*
* 功能:
* 1. 自动生成 Service Worker 版本号
* 2. 注入版本到环境变量
* 3. 执行 wrangler 部署
*
* 使用方式:
* node scripts/deploy.js # 使用时间戳版本
* node scripts/deploy.js --git # 使用 git commit 版本
* node scripts/deploy.js --package # 使用 package.json 版本
* node scripts/deploy.js --env production # 部署到生产环境
*/
import { execSync } from 'child_process';
import { readFileSync, writeFileSync } from 'fs';
import { dirname, join } from 'path';
import { fileURLToPath } from 'url';
import { extractWorkerName, injectKvNamespaceId, injectWorkerVersion } from './deploy-config.js';
const __filename = fileURLToPath(import.meta.url);
const __dirname = dirname(__filename);
const args = process.argv.slice(2);
const versionStrategy = args.includes('--git') ? '--git' :
args.includes('--package') ? '--package' :
'';
const envIndex = args.indexOf('--env');
const envName = envIndex !== -1 && args[envIndex + 1] ? args[envIndex + 1] : null;
const envArg = envName ? `--env ${envName}` : '';
console.log('');
console.log('🚀 ========================================');
console.log(' 2FA Manager 自动化部署');
console.log('========================================');
console.log('');
try {
const version = generateVersion(versionStrategy);
const wranglerPath = join(__dirname, '..', 'wrangler.toml');
const originalConfig = readFileSync(wranglerPath, 'utf-8');
console.log(` ✅ 版本号: ${version}`);
console.log('');
console.log('📝 Step 2: 注入版本到配置...');
let modifiedConfig = injectWorkerVersion(originalConfig, version);
console.log(` ✅ 已注入版本: ${version}`);
console.log('');
// Step 2.5: 自动检测并绑定已有 KV namespace防止重复创建
console.log('🔍 Step 2.5: 检测已有 KV namespace...');
const workerName = extractWorkerName(modifiedConfig, envName);
const existingKv = findExistingKvId(workerName, envName);
if (existingKv) {
modifiedConfig = injectKvNamespaceId(modifiedConfig, existingKv.id, envName);
console.log(` ✅ 复用已有 KV: ${existingKv.title} (${existingKv.id})`);
} else {
console.log(' 未检测到已有 KV将由 Wrangler 自动创建');
}
console.log('');
writeFileSync(wranglerPath, modifiedConfig, 'utf-8');
console.log('🚀 Step 3: 部署到 Cloudflare Workers...');
console.log(` 命令: npx wrangler deploy ${envArg}`.trim());
console.log('');
try {
execSync(`npx wrangler deploy ${envArg}`.trim(), {
stdio: 'inherit',
encoding: 'utf-8',
});
console.log('');
console.log('✅ ========================================');
console.log(' 部署成功!');
console.log('========================================');
console.log('');
console.log(`📦 版本: ${version}`);
console.log(`🌐 环境: ${envArg || '生产环境 (production)'}`);
console.log('');
} catch (deployError) {
console.error('');
console.error('❌ ========================================');
console.error(' 部署失败');
console.error('========================================');
console.error('');
throw deployError;
} finally {
console.log('🔄 Step 4: 恢复配置文件...');
writeFileSync(wranglerPath, originalConfig, 'utf-8');
console.log(' ✅ 配置已恢复');
console.log('');
}
} catch (error) {
console.error('');
console.error('❌ 部署流程失败:');
console.error(' ', error.message);
console.error('');
process.exit(1);
}
function generateVersion(versionStrategyArg) {
console.log('📦 Step 1: 生成 Service Worker 版本号...');
const versionCmd = `node ${join(__dirname, 'generate-version.js')} ${versionStrategyArg} --verbose`;
return execSync(versionCmd, { encoding: 'utf-8' }).trim().split('\n')[0];
}
function findExistingKvId(workerName, envName = null) {
if (!workerName) return null;
let namespaces;
try {
const output = execSync('npx wrangler kv namespace list', {
encoding: 'utf-8',
stdio: ['pipe', 'pipe', 'pipe'],
});
namespaces = JSON.parse(output);
} catch {
return null;
}
if (!namespaces.length) return null;
// 短名映射:开发环境常缩写为 dev / prod
const ENV_ALIASES = { development: 'dev', production: 'prod' };
const envAlias = envName ? (ENV_ALIASES[envName] || envName) : null;
// 推断 base 名(去除可能的 env 后缀worker "2fa-dev" + envAlias "dev" → base "2fa"
const stripSuffix = (name, suffix) =>
suffix && name.endsWith(`-${suffix}`) ? name.slice(0, -(suffix.length + 1)) : name;
const baseName = envAlias ? stripSuffix(workerName, envAlias) : workerName;
// 候选 title 列表,越靠前越优先
const candidates = [];
if (envName) {
candidates.push(
`${workerName}-secrets-kv`, // 2fa-dev-secrets-kv
`${workerName}-SECRETS_KV`,
`${baseName}-secrets-kv-${envAlias}`, // 2fa-secrets-kv-dev ← 当前命名
`${baseName}-secrets-kv-${envName}`, // 2fa-secrets-kv-development
`${envAlias}-${baseName}-SECRETS_KV`,
`${envName}-${baseName}-SECRETS_KV`,
`${envName}-SECRETS_KV`, // development-SECRETS_KV旧命名
);
} else {
candidates.push(
`${workerName}-secrets-kv`, // 2fa-secrets-kv ← 当前命名
`${workerName}-SECRETS_KV`,
'SECRETS_KV',
workerName,
);
}
for (const title of candidates) {
const match = namespaces.find(ns => ns.title === title);
if (match) return { id: match.id, title: match.title };
}
// env 部署只走精确匹配,避免误把生产 KV 命中给 dev
if (envName) return null;
// 顶层部署的 fuzzy 兜底(保持原有兼容性)
const fuzzy =
namespaces.find(ns => ns.title.includes('SECRETS_KV')) ||
namespaces.find(ns => ns.title.includes('secrets-kv')) ||
(namespaces.length === 1 ? namespaces[0] : null);
return fuzzy ? { id: fuzzy.id, title: fuzzy.title } : null;
}
